Article Tags
Home Technical Articles Backend Development
PubNub vs Pusher creating a realtime messaging app in React

PubNub vs Pusher creating a realtime messaging app in React

Real-time data is one of the core pillars for modern applications these days. Having a system that is capable of sending bi-directional information allows us to stay up to date with a variety of information. Such examples can include messaging applic

Sep 13, 2024 pm 10:18 PM
From Friday Hack to Release: Reflections on Creating and Releasing a Open Source Project

From Friday Hack to Release: Reflections on Creating and Releasing a Open Source Project

From Friday Patch Hack to Release: Reflections on Creating and Releasing a Open Source Project This is part of a series aimed at beginner and intermediate developers, releasing or intrigued by releasing their ideas as Open Source Projects. Thes

Sep 12, 2024 pm 06:08 PM
From Friday Hack to Release: Reflections on Creating and Releasing a Open Source Project

From Friday Hack to Release: Reflections on Creating and Releasing a Open Source Project

From Friday Patch Hack to Release: Reflections on Creating and Releasing a Open Source Project This is part of a series aimed at beginner and intermediate developers, releasing or intrigued by releasing their ideas as Open Source Projects. Thes

Sep 12, 2024 pm 06:08 PM
From Friday Hack to Release: Reflections on Creating and Releasing a Open Source Project

From Friday Hack to Release: Reflections on Creating and Releasing a Open Source Project

From Friday Patch Hack to Release: Reflections on Creating and Releasing a Open Source Project This is part of a series aimed at beginner and intermediate developers, releasing or intrigued by releasing their ideas as Open Source Projects. Thes

Sep 12, 2024 pm 06:08 PM
Determine Available Selections Depending on Available Product SKUs

Determine Available Selections Depending on Available Product SKUs

If you work or have worked in an e-commerce application in the past, you probably encountered having to deal with the product show page. This is the page the user sees before they decide to add a product to the cart or not. As with any other pages, t

Sep 12, 2024 am 10:32 AM
The Best Sites to Deploy Your Web Application in 4

The Best Sites to Deploy Your Web Application in 4

Deploying web applications is a crucial step to ensure the accessibility and performance of your project. Choosing the right platform can mean the difference between a quick and easy deployment, or a complicated and costly experience.

Sep 10, 2024 pm 02:31 PM
The Best Resources for Learning Golang

The Best Resources for Learning Golang

Hi there! I haven’t introduced myself yet, as I haven’t had the chance. My name is Harutyun {ha.root.eeoon}, and I’m a Software Engineer and passionate Golang Developer. I really adore the language and enjoy working with its toolchain. I’ve been work

Sep 08, 2024 am 06:32 AM
Code Smell  - Ternary Metaprogramming

Code Smell - Ternary Metaprogramming

The Ternary Metaprogramming Trap TL;DR: Avoid using ternary operators for dynamic method calls Problems Reduced code readability Increased debugging difficulty Potential runtime errors Decreased maintainability Possible refactoring pr

Sep 07, 2024 am 08:31 AM
Lets GO!

Lets GO!

Why You Need to Try GO Go is a fast, lightweight, and statically typed compiled language that’s perfect for building efficient, reliable applications. Its simplicity and clean syntax make it easy to learn and use, especially for newbies. Go’s

Sep 06, 2024 pm 04:30 PM
After all, what is the definition of Object Orientation?

After all, what is the definition of Object Orientation?

Introduction The object orientation paradigm is certainly one of the most relevant topics in programming, being found in several of the industry's best practices such as SOLID, GoF Design Patterns, or Object Calhistenics, and even in language.

Sep 06, 2024 am 06:46 AM
Monitoring Browser Applications with OpenTelemetry

Monitoring Browser Applications with OpenTelemetry

Many development teams leverage OpenTelemetry (OTeL) on the server side to collect signals such as logs, traces, and metrics from their applications. However, what's often overlooked is the power of OTeL's browser instrumentation. This client-side ob

Sep 06, 2024 am 06:45 AM
Best React Frameworks: Which One Should You Choose and When?

Best React Frameworks: Which One Should You Choose and When?

React has become a dominant choice for web development, primarily most of its component-based architecture, flexibility, and strong community support. With a robust ecosystem of frameworks built around React, developers now have various options to m

Sep 06, 2024 am 06:33 AM
Use These Keys to Write Senior-Level Tests (Test Desiderata in JavaScript)

Use These Keys to Write Senior-Level Tests (Test Desiderata in JavaScript)

In this article, you'll learn 12 testing best practices that every senior developer should know. You will see real-world JavaScript examples for Kent Beck’s article "Test Desiderata" because his are in Ruby. These properties are designed t

Sep 05, 2024 am 06:52 AM
Appium With Java: A Comprehensive Guide

Appium With Java: A Comprehensive Guide

Are you just starting with Appium Java mobile automation testing? You’re in the right place! This blog is your guide to crafting your inaugural test case. We’ll guide you through setting up your environment, mastering fundamental Appium commands, and

Sep 04, 2024 pm 04:40 PM

Hot tools Tags

Undresser.AI Undress

Undresser.AI Undress

AI-powered app for creating realistic nude photos

AI Clothes Remover

AI Clothes Remover

Online AI tool for removing clothes from photos.

Undress AI Tool

Undress AI Tool

Undress images for free

Clothoff.io

Clothoff.io

AI clothes remover

Video Face Swap

Video Face Swap

Swap faces in any video effortlessly with our completely free AI face swap tool!

Hot Tools

vc9-vc14 (32+64 bit) runtime library collection (link below)

vc9-vc14 (32+64 bit) runtime library collection (link below)

Download the collection of runtime libraries required for phpStudy installation

VC9 32-bit

VC9 32-bit

VC9 32-bit phpstudy integrated installation environment runtime library

PHP programmer toolbox full version

PHP programmer toolbox full version

Programmer Toolbox v1.0 PHP Integrated Environment

VC11 32-bit

VC11 32-bit

VC11 32-bit phpstudy integrated installation environment runtime library

SublimeText3 Chinese version

SublimeText3 Chinese version

Chinese version, very easy to use